What Would $500 Get You Today?
Right now, $500 gets you about 42.19 million SHIB tokens at the current price of $0.00001171. If you’d bought the dip at $0.00001010, you’d have snagged around 49.5 million tokens—so the entry point matters. Still, even at today’s price, it’s far below SHIB’s 2023 highs. That leaves plenty of room for those upside daydreams.
If, and it’s a big if, SHIB’s market cap hits $500 billion (up from $7 billion now), that $500 stake balloons to around $35,780. But that leap requires an eye-watering 7,000% price jump. Doable? That depends on a lot more than meme power.
Can SHIB Really Hit $0.0008?
Let’s talk numbers. With the current supply locked at 589.25 trillion tokens, a $500 billion cap puts SHIB around $0.000848. That’s the magic number everyone keeps throwing around. Several forecasting models—from Telegaon to Gemini and even Grok—believe SHIB could flirt with that level sometime between 2027 and 2035.
Finder’s panel of 26 experts also gave a nod to this possibility, projecting a $0.0008543 target by 2035. That’s still a decade out, though. The optimism hinges on adoption—stuff like Shibarium, SHIB: The Metaverse, and how deep SHIB can embed itself into real-world utility.
